If you have question please send emails to fpcp2015__AT__hepl.phys.nagoya-u.ac.jp Yours sincerely, Toru Iijima (chair) for FPCP2015 Local Organizing Committee ===================================================== Flavor Physics & CP Violation FPCP2015 Nagoya, Japan, May 25-29, 2015 http://fpcp2015.hepl.phys.nagoya-u.ac.jp Bulletin The 13th meeting in the conference series will be held in Nagoya, Japan, at Nagoya University from May 25 to May 29 2015. The aim of this conference is to review developments in flavor physics and CP violation, in both theory and experiment, exploiting the potential to study new physics at the LHC and future facilities. The topics include CP violation, rare decays, CKM elements with heavy quark decays, flavor phenomena in charged leptons and neutrinos, and also interplay between flavor and LHC high Pt physics. 1. Scientific program (talks/posters) All talks are plenary invited talks in this conference. The program consists of the following sessions; ~ CP violation & non lepton B decays ~ Semileptonic and lepton B decays ~ Spectroscopy, production and decay of hadrons with heavy flavors ~ Top, Higgs, and NP search at LHC: Run1 summary and Run2 prospect ~ Mixing and CPV in charm decays ~ Kaon decays ~ Lattice QCD ~ Lepton physics ~ Electric Dipole Moment ~ Future facilities See the “Program” page; http://fpcp2015.hepl.phys.nagoya-u.ac.jp/programme.html for more details.
